vendor_fabric.cli

Unified CLI for Vendor Fabric.

This module provides a command-line interface to all vendor fabric using the central registry for discovery.

Usage: # List connector catalog entries vendor-fabric list vendor-fabric list –category cloud vendor-fabric list –capability repositories

# Call any connector data method
vendor-fabric call <connector> <method> [--arg value ...]

Module Contents

Functions

cmd_list

List connector catalog entries.

cmd_call

Call a connector data method.

cmd_methods

List connector data methods.

cmd_info

Show info about a specific connector.

main

Main CLI entry point.

API

vendor_fabric.cli.cmd_list(args: argparse.Namespace) int

List connector catalog entries.

vendor_fabric.cli.cmd_call(args: argparse.Namespace) int

Call a connector data method.

vendor_fabric.cli.cmd_methods(args: argparse.Namespace) int

List connector data methods.

vendor_fabric.cli.cmd_info(args: argparse.Namespace) int

Show info about a specific connector.

vendor_fabric.cli.main(argv: collections.abc.Sequence[str] | None = None) int

Main CLI entry point.